Relevance

The relevance of mobile indoor navigation technologies is evidenced by the number of large-scale installations of iBeacon beacons, which have been made by global brands such as BigW, Target, Macy's, IKEA, H&M, Topshop, McDonald's and Carrefour.

The latest study conducted by the IHL Group shows that the percentage of retailers using indoor navigation is increasing every year.

There are many solutions for navigating objects, so first of all it is worth paying attention to the following:

  • The cost of creating an interactive map. The price is formed depending on the area of the object, the number of internal rooms and users.
  • The cost of the license. Is the upgrade and support included in the license price? Where is the technical support located, and how quickly do they respond to requests?
  • Making changes to the map of the object. How does map editing work, who can do it, and how much does it cost? Can your employees do this and how long does it take? Are there any instructions and lessons on working with the platform?
  • Map integration. Is it easy to integrate the map into your mobile app, infomat, or website? Are there any examples of integration projects? How convenient is the documentation and in what language is it?
  • Map design and customization. Is it possible to achieve the desired appearance in accordance with the corporate identity? What are the limitations and possibilities? What is the map detail?
  • Additional functionality. Can the solution be modified to meet your unique requirements and how much does it cost?
  • Installation. Is the solution cloud-based or boxed? Is it possible to install it on your own servers?
